What they do
A Physical Therapy Assistant assists physical therapists to help patients with disabling injuries or conditions improve their range of motion and manage their pain. Helps patients learn exercises and teaches them to use therapeutic equipment. Works in the office of a physical therapist or in a healthcare facility.
$60,164 / year median in Idaho
+21% projected growth
